The Technology Behind the Magic

Let's get real, guys, the jaw-dropping visuals and fluid animations we associate with Oscfilm Animasc Jumbo wouldn't be possible without some seriously cutting-edge technology. It’s not just magic; it’s a whole lot of brainpower and silicon working overtime! At the heart of it all is powerful 3D modeling and animation software. Think programs like Maya, Blender, Houdini, and 3ds Max. These aren't your grandpa's drawing tools; they are incredibly complex digital sculpting and animation suites that allow artists to create virtually anything imaginable. They can build intricate characters, detailed props, and sprawling environments polygon by polygon, or through sophisticated procedural generation techniques. The level of detail artists can achieve is astounding, from the fine wrinkles on a character's face to the intricate patterns on a piece of architecture. Then there's the rendering engine. This is where the magic really happens visually. Software like Arnold, V-Ray, or Redshift takes the 3D models, textures, and lighting information and calculates how light would realistically bounce around the scene to create the final 2D image. This process can be incredibly computationally intensive, often requiring massive render farms – networks of hundreds or even thousands of specialized computers working in parallel – to produce the final frames in a reasonable amount of time. A single frame in a high-end animated film can take hours, or even days, to render! Physics simulation software is another unsung hero. This technology allows animators to create realistic movement for elements like cloth, hair, water, smoke, and explosions. Instead of manually animating every ripple of a cape or every wisp of smoke, artists can set up parameters, and the software calculates the physics behind it, resulting in incredibly natural and dynamic motion. This is crucial for adding that extra layer of believability and visual flair. Motion capture (mocap) technology also plays a significant role, especially in achieving realistic human and creature performances. Actors perform their roles in specialized suits equipped with sensors, and their movements are captured and translated onto digital characters. However, it's important to remember that raw mocap data often needs extensive cleanup and refinement by skilled animators to integrate it seamlessly with the character's model and performance. High-resolution texturing and material creation are also vital. Artists use advanced software and techniques, sometimes incorporating real-world photography and scanning, to create incredibly detailed surface appearances for their models. This includes everything from the pores on skin to the rust on metal, making the digital world feel tangible. Finally, the development of powerful GPUs (Graphics Processing Units) has been a game-changer, not only for rendering but also for real-time previews and interactive modeling. This allows artists to see their work in a much more realistic light as they are creating it, speeding up the iterative process.
